Fans & A-listers watch Steelers eke out 24-21 victory

- BY PAT FLANAGAN

THE Pittsburgh Steelers stole the show with a 24-21 win at Croke Park yesterday but a late comeback by the Minnesota Vikings ensured a thrilling finish in the first official NFL match played on Irish soil.

The clash lived up to expectations and proved a brilliant advertisement for the NFL which is hoping to expand its fan base in this country.

Among the stars who attended the historic match were Hollywood actor Bill Murray, dance lord Michael Flatley and athletics hero Sharlene Mawdsley The Vikings may once have laid claim to Dublin but their US namesakes will want to forget the city which was home to their first international loss after four previous overseas wins.

The Steelers on the other hand, which were founded by an Irishman from Newry and is still owned by the Rooney family, will consider Dublin as their second home.
